MongoDB改动、删除文档的域属性实例在站点的开发中,可能最初的设计不合理。或者后期业务的变更,会造成文档结构会有些无用的属性。须要去删除或改动。因为MongoDB 是无 Schema 的,不像关系数据库那样列属性定义在表而非记录中,MongoDB 的集合中的每一个文档能够拥有各自不同的域属性。MongoDB 中使用 db.collections.update 改动集合中若干文档的域属性,使用 $set添加域。$unset 删除域。
删除集合中全部文档的一个域db.posts....
Django1.8.2中文文档:Django1.8.2中文文档 或者 https://yiyibooks.cn/xx/django_182/index.html项目准备注释:关于项目准备,其实和后面的大部分内容都无关,或者说,可以不看,但为了自己和他人更好的体验,还是放上去。创建项目1.创建项目test1000;2.创建应用booktest;注册应用:INSTALLED_APPS = [‘booktest.apps.BooktestConfig‘,
] 3.创建数据库createdatabase test1000 default charset utf8;在settings文件下配置数据...
package entity;import java.util.Date;import com.mongodb.BasicDBList;import com.mongodb.DBObject;public class CommonEditEntity { /** 数据库中查询记录结果 */ private DBObject record; /** 数据库默认id */ private String _id; /** 项目id */ private String project_id; /** 项目名称 */ private String project_name; /** 项目创建时间 */ private Date start_time; /** 下一个项目激活时间 */ private Date end_time;...
# Form生成html标签 a. 通过Form生成Input输入框,Form标签,以及submit标签还是要在前端写的,但是Form标签内的Input标签可以在后台实现;只需要按以下步骤- views定义StudentForm(Form)类- views视图函数将Form实例化对象传递给前端- 前端{{ obj.段 }}即可b. 通过Form设置前端Input的type属性,即设置不同类型的输入框# 设置name为text, cls_id为下拉框class StudentForm(Form):name = fields.CharField(widget= widgets.Input...
在项目中遇到这样一个问题。项目地址: https://github.com/ccyinghua/vue-node-mongodb-project/blob/master/07-shoppingCart.md有一个good商品模型(models/goods.js)var mongoose = require(‘mongoose‘);
var Schema = mongoose.Schema;// 定义一个Schemavar produtSchema = new Schema({‘productId‘:String, // 或者 ‘productId‘:{type:String}‘productName‘:String,‘salePrice‘:Number,‘productImage‘:String
})...
1、模型成员
上面这样做还是太麻烦不写a_m 伪装下接着往下Manager还可以做的事情,创建对象原文:https://www.cnblogs.com/xidianzxm/p/12266971.html
Django框架,Views(视图函数),也就是逻辑处理函数里的各种方法与属性 Views(视图函数)逻辑处理,最终是围绕着两个对象实现的http请求中产生两个核心对象:http请求:HttpRequest对象http响应:HttpResponse对象所在位置:django.http之前我们用到的参数request就是HttpRequest HttpRequest对象逻辑处理函数的第一个形式参数,接收到的就是HttpRequest对象,这个对象里封装着用户的各种请求信息,通过HttpRequest对象的方...
1、修改index<!DOCTYPE html><html lang="en"><head><meta charset="UTF-8"><title>django之创建第4-2个项目</title></head><body><h1>hello,{{test.name}}</h1><!--模板 变量用变量定义--><h1>hello,{{test.sex}}</h1><h2>访问类方法:{{test.myMethod}}</h2></body></html>2、views.py# Create your views here.
#coding:utf-8from django.http import HttpResponse#导入templates文件所需导入库from django.template import lo...
cleaned_data属性是调用了clean()方法之后才有的,如果在表单验证中使用 clean_字段名 方式定义了某个字段清洗函数,那么django会优先调用这个函数,最后调用clean()函数,如下:def clean_mobile(self): mobile = self.cleaned_data[‘mobile‘] #这样子写是错误的,这时cleaned_data属性并未生成
调用清洗函数,其实质就是将表单类型转化为python数据类型,假如表单中有两个字段,分别是mobile,password,在表单类中定...
回到目录我不得不说,mongodb官方驱动在与.net结合上做的不是很好,不是很理想,所以,我决定对它进行了二次封装,这是显得很必然了,每个人都希望使用简单的对象,而对使用复杂,麻烦,容易出错的对象尽而远之,这是正常的,人都是喜欢懒惰的,就像程序员,也是一样,喜欢偷懒,可能说,偷懒是程序员进步的一个标志,呵呵.下面我是总结的几种标准的操作,主要是针对我封装的官方驱动而方的(MongoOfficialRepository<TEntity>)1 插入对象和子对象///...
要注意是模板元素 和 表单元素的对应。 原文:https://www.cnblogs.com/xiximayou/p/11761475.html
CSS中的背景属性 --- backgroundbackground-attachment ----- 设置背景图像是否固定或者随着 页面的其余部分滚动。 使用方法:在使用这个属性之前需要定义background-image属性:body{ background-image: url(....);background-attachment:fixed;} 取值:scroll:默认值,背景图相对于元素固定,背景随页面滚动而移动;fixed:当页面的其余部分滚动时,背景图像不会移动;inherit:规定应该从父元素继承backgroun-attachment属...
转载于 http://blog.chinaunix.net/uid-21633169-id-4332621.htmlDjango 使用 request 和 response 对象表示系统状态数据..当请求一个页面时,Django创建一个 HttpRequest 对象.该对象包含 request 的元数据. 然后 Django 调用相应的 view 函数(HttpRequest 对象自动传递给该view函数<作为第一个参数>), 每一个 view 负责返回一个 HttpResponse 对象.本文档解释了 HttpRequest 和 HttpResponse 对象的 API.HttpRequest 对象属性除了...
目录1. 静态文件的配置手动静态文件的访问资源静态文件的动态绑定2.request方法2.1 请求方式2.2 获取前端的请求方式request.method2.3 request方法request.methodrequest.POSTrequest.GET.get方法3. pycharm连接MySQL4. django连接MySQL数据库4.1.配置文件配置4.2.指定使用的数据库连接模块5.django orm简介5.1 基本概念1. orm对象关系映射2. 为什么使用orm3. 缺点5.2 django中操作orm1. 数据库迁移(同步)命令2. 模型表类字段的增删...